Diaries

During the game, 56 Diaries can be collected. Each Diary represents a moment in the city’s history. For every sequence of four, an important event is summarized. In addition to the four sequential Diaries, you can find in each of the nine main areas, the rest can be found as you explore the city. If you step off your boat at any building, your map will automatically show the Diaries it contains. As one approaches the table they are on, they also emanate a high-pitched, ethereal tone that becomes a marimba melody and paper rustling.

Upgrade Points

Submerged: Hidden Depths allows you to customize your boat by finding conch shells and upgrading it by speeding up. You can upgrade your boat by finding specific upgrade points scattered throughout the ocean. These points of interest can be found in the form of dilapidated and destroyed boats. 

Throughout the game, you will be able to find 26 destroyed boats, each of which will provide a small upgrade to your boat. Upgrades are marked by blue propellers. These upgrades increase your speed efficiency and longevity once they are found and interacted with. Although these upgrades are not necessary, they significantly speed up your exploration and travel over the vast ocean.

Sounds will help

When it comes to gameplay, music and sound cues assist players in navigating a variety of landmarks and explorable structures. The challenges of these landmarks are especially challenging. You should keep an ear out for two specific sounds while exploring these locations. A hidden conch shell and a storybook page each provide distinctive sound cues as you approach them. Similar to this, when a seed of life is discovered, it emits a hauntingly beautiful musical tone that changes the contour of the ground itself.

Restart Area Option

If your character gets stuck, you can choose “Restart Area” in the menu to take you back to the beginning of the area without losing any progress. If your character does fall, get burnt, or miss a secret or achievement, it will not affect your progress. The restart area option is very helpful.

Find Creatures

Your exploration of the submerged city will lead you to encounter 20 different creatures. As you uncover your personal story, at least half of these creatures will be in your direct path. Use the interact key when they are nearby to record them in your Journal. Try switching directions or even staying still if you are having trouble finding rare creatures around specific locations’ outer perimeters.
